Basically, blogs were first introduced as weblogs that refer to a “server’s log  file.” It was created when web logging hit the virtual market. Since its  inception in the mid-1990s, web logging gradually saturated the virtual  community making the Internet a viable source of greater information.
However, with web logging, you still need a web site and domain names, but with  blogging, you do not need anything just an account with blog providers. In most  cases, these kinds of blogs are free of charge.
With the onset of blogging in the industry, personal journaling had been a  common ground for people who wish to be known all over the world. However, not  literally famous as this is not a case on being popular or well-known  personality.
Generally, blogs are created for personal use. Like a journal, people can write  their daily adventures, sentiments, and whatever ideas they want to express  online.
Nevertheless, with the advent of the online businesses, blogs had gradually  taken the limelight in providing businesses a chance to boost their productivity  online. This is where the business blogs have taken the limelight.
Business blogs are, basically, created to advertise the services or products of  a certain web site or online business in order to increase online sales.
Moreover, business blogs are also one way of promoting the company so that the  other readers will know that a certain company exists online. With blogs,  entrepreneurs are able to establish a name in the virtual market through  articles that can be very useful in the reader’s life.
From there, you can make money out of blogs by simply syndicating it to your  business’ web site. This can be done through the RSS technology.
So, if you are thinking to create a blog, whether for business or for pleasure,  you need to know some tips that could help you get through and make your blog  one of the interesting blogs online.
Here’s how:
1. Consider your audience
Even if your blog is generally personal, still, it would be better to consider  the minds of your readers. You have to think of something that would interest  them.
After all, most of the reasons of people who write blogs are not at all confined  to their own personal motives. Most of them would love to be “heard” (or read)  and would love to be known, in some way or another, even for just a minute.  Hence, it is very important to come with a write up that everybody can  understand, not necessarily that these people can relate to it but they can  understand it.
2. Pictures speaks a thousand words
To make your blogging worth the browsing effort of your readers, it would be  extremely nice if you will put some pictures in it. It does not necessarily mean  you have to place a picture of yourself. Any photographs will do as long as it  does not pose danger or insult to anyone who will be reading your blog.
3. Make constructive and beneficial blogs
Even if you are free to write anything you wan to say to the world, still, it  would be better to create some write-ups that would be beneficial to your  readers.
After all, its information technology that you have there so better be inclined  to provide information rather than sheer quirky entertainment.
4. Avoid making multifaceted and complicated blogs
In order to have an interesting blogs, try not to use some highly technical and  highfalutin words. After all, it is not a science discourse or a debate that you  are making, so better stick to simple facts and short blogs.
Bear in mind that most people who use the Internet usually do more scanning than  scrutinizing each site word for word. Therefore, it would be better to come with  blogs that will not bore your readers just because you have these lengthy  articles.
5. Make it interactive
As much as possible and if your capacity will allow it, make your blog  interactive. Yu can do this by placing some video or audio clips in your blog.
You can even place an area for comments or for some feedbacks. In this way, you  can get some impressions or reactions of other people. Who knows, you might even  gain some friends just by making them feel at home in your blog site.
